I. Nutritional Value of Pasta: Beyond Carbohydrates

At first glance, pasta is often labeled as a “simple carbohydrate,” but its nutritional composition is far more nuanced. A 100-gram serving of dry durum wheat pasta (typically cooked to about 200 grams) contains approximately:

- Carbohydrates (75 grams): Primarily complex carbohydrates, pasta provides sustained energy due to its slow digestion rate. The type of carbohydrate depends on the pasta: whole-grain varieties retain more fiber and nutrients, while refined pasta is stripped of bran and germ.

- Protein (12–13 grams): Pasta is a surprising source of plant-based protein, containing all essential amino acids, though it is incomplete on its own (lacking sufficient lysine). Combining it with legumes, dairy, or meat creates a complete protein profile.

- Dietary Fiber (3–6 grams in whole-grain pasta): Whole-grain pasta is rich in insoluble fiber, which aids digestion, promotes gut health, and helps regulate blood sugar. Refined pasta contains minimal fiber (1–2 grams per serving).

- Micronutrients: Pasta is fortified with several vitamins and minerals. Enriched varieties are often high in B vitamins (thiamine, riboflavin, niacin, and folic acid), which play critical roles in energy metabolism and cell function. Whole-grain pasta provides magnesium, iron, and zinc, though these minerals are less bioavailable than those from animal sources.

- Fat (1–2 grams): Naturally low in fat, pasta becomes high-calorie only when paired with creamy sauces or excessive oil.

II. Health Benefits of Pasta

When consumed as part of a balanced diet, pasta offers several health advantages, particularly when whole-grain or legume-based varieties are chosen.

1. Sustained Energy Release

Pasta’s complex carbohydrates are broken down into glucose, the body’s primary energy source. Unlike simple sugars (e.g., in soda or candy), pasta’s slow digestion prevents rapid spikes in blood sugar, making it an ideal fuel for athletes, students, or anyone needing long-lasting energy. A 2019 study in the Journal of the International Society of Sports Nutrition found that athletes who consumed pasta before endurance events performed better due to improved glycogen stores.

2. Supports Weight Management

Contrary to popular belief, pasta can be part of a weight-loss diet when portion-controlled and paired with nutrient-dense ingredients. The fiber in whole-grain pasta promotes satiety, reducing overall calorie intake. A 2021 review in Nutrients analyzed 36 studies and concluded that moderate pasta consumption (3–4 servings per week) was not associated with weight gain; instead, it correlated with better diet quality when included in meals rich in vegetables, lean proteins, and healthy fats.

3. Gut Health and Digestion

Whole-grain pasta is a rich source of prebiotic fiber, which feeds beneficial gut bacteria. A healthy microbiome is linked to improved immunity, reduced inflammation, and lower risk of chronic diseases. Insoluble fiber also adds bulk to stool, preventing constipation and promoting regular bowel movements.

4. Fortified with Essential Nutrients

Enriched pasta is a key source of folic acid (vitamin B9), critical for pregnant women to prevent neural tube defects in fetuses. A 2020 study in The American Journal of Clinical Nutrition found that folic acid fortification in staple foods like pasta reduced neural tube defects by 25–50% in countries with mandatory fortification. Additionally, pasta provides iron, which is vital for oxygen transport in the blood, and B vitamins, which support brain function and metabolism.

5. Versatile for Dietary Preferences

Pasta is inherently adaptable to various dietary needs:

- Vegetarian/Vegan: Easily paired with plant-based proteins (lentils, chickpeas, tofu) and olive oil.

- Gluten-Free: Options like rice pasta, quinoa pasta, or legume-based pasta cater to those with celiac disease or gluten sensitivity.

- Low-Glycemic Index (GI): Whole-grain pasta has a lower GI (40–50) than refined pasta (70–80), making it suitable for individuals with diabetes or insulin resistance.

III. Potential Drawbacks and Precautions

While pasta offers numerous benefits, certain factors must be considered to avoid health risks.

1. Refined Pasta and Blood Sugar Spikes

Refined pasta, made from white flour, lacks fiber and is digested quickly, leading to rapid increases in blood sugar. Over time, frequent consumption of high-GI foods may increase the risk of insulin resistance, type 2 diabetes, and obesity. A 2018 study in Diabetologia linked high refined carbohydrate intake to a 33% higher risk of type 2 diabetes. Opting for whole-grain or legume-based pasta mitigates this risk.

2. Portion Control and Calorie Density

Pasta itself is relatively low in calories (about 200 calories per 100 grams dry), but portion sizes often exceed recommendations (a typical restaurant serving can be 300–400 grams cooked). When paired with high-calorie sauces (e.g., Alfredo, carbonara) or added cheese, meals can exceed 1,000 calories, contributing to weight gain. The USDA recommends 1–2 ounces (30–60 grams) of dry pasta per person (about ½–1 cup cooked).

3. Gluten Sensitivity and Celiac Disease

For individuals with celiac disease or non-celiac gluten sensitivity (NCGS), wheat-based pasta triggers adverse reactions, including inflammation, digestive distress, and nutrient malabsorption. Gluten-free alternatives (e.g., rice, corn, or quinoa pasta) are necessary, though they may differ in texture and nutritional content (e.g., some lack B vitamins unless fortified).

4. Sodium and Additives in Saups

The healthfulness of pasta dishes often depends more on the sauce than the pasta itself. Processed sauces (e.g., jarred marinara, pesto, or cream sauces) can be high in sodium, contributing to hypertension. A single serving of jarred marinara may contain 400–800 mg of sodium (17–35% of the daily limit). Homemade sauces using fresh herbs, tomatoes, and minimal salt are healthier alternatives.

5. Overcooking and Nutrient Loss

Overcooking pasta reduces its glycemic index slightly but may decrease nutrient retention. Cooking pasta al dente (firm to the bite) preserves more fiber and vitamins. Additionally, draining pasta discards water-soluble vitamins (e.g., B vitamins and folate). Reserving some pasta water to thicken sauces helps retain these nutrients.

IV. Incorporating Pasta into a Balanced Diet

To maximize pasta’s benefits and minimize risks, consider these tips:

- Choose Whole-Grain or Legume Varieties: Opt for pasta made from whole wheat, lentils, chickpeas, or quinoa for higher fiber and protein.

- Control Portions: Use a measuring cup or food scale to avoid oversized servings. A balanced meal should include ½–1 cup cooked pasta, paired with 1–2 cups of vegetables, 3–4 ounces of lean protein (e.g., grilled chicken, fish, or beans), and a healthy fat (e.g., olive oil or avocado).

- Make Saups from Scratch: Use fresh tomatoes, garlic, onions, and herbs instead of processed sauces. Limit cheese and added salt.

- Balance with Fiber and Protein: Add vegetables (spinach, broccoli, bell peppers) and legumes (lentils, chickpeas) to increase fiber and protein content, slowing digestion and enhancing satiety.

- Mind Cooking Methods: Avoid frying pasta; instead, boil, steam, or bake it. For a crispy texture, bake pasta dishes (e.g., baked ziti) with a light layer of olive oil and Parmesan.
